However, if we are to say who played the biggest role and who transformed Liverpool completely it would have to be Alisson Becker.
Let's be honest, before Alisson came along Liverpool were in a dire goalkeeper situation. Loris Karius and Simon Mignolet were simply not at the level where the Reds wanted to be.
Alisson was – he was the best goalkeeper on the planet and throughout his time at Liverpool he has been instrumental in maintaining that status and saving Liverpool from defeats time and time again.
However, his time could now be up at Anfield as well.
Fabrizio Romano has confirmed that he’s been offered a massive deal at Juventus, who are prepared to give him a 2+1 year contract, longer than Liverpool’s terms.
“On the other side, Juventus are prepared to offer two plus one or even three years at the club to the Brazilian goalkeeper," Romano said.
That is going to be an enticing proposal for the Brazilian who will be thinking about his long-term future.
For Liverpool, losing Alisson would be a massive set-back.
The Reds' goalkeeping department is well-stocked of talented young goalkeepers coming through. Giorgi Mamardashvili is among them. Vitezslav Jaros is also very highly rated.
Meanwhile, Armin Pecsi and Kornel Misciur have also both produced impressive performances at academy level.
But right now none of them are ready to replace Alisson, which would mean the Reds would have to dip into the market once again.
